diff --git a/cmd/gtk/assets/ui/widget_node.ui b/cmd/gtk/assets/ui/widget_node.ui index 7441c68e2..07a97c25f 100644 --- a/cmd/gtk/assets/ui/widget_node.ui +++ b/cmd/gtk/assets/ui/widget_node.ui @@ -1,5 +1,5 @@ - + @@ -48,7 +48,7 @@ 0.019999999552965164 in - + 400 True @@ -191,7 +191,7 @@ 0 - 10 + 11 @@ -204,7 +204,7 @@ 1 - 10 + 11 @@ -386,6 +386,33 @@ 6 + + + True + False + start + True + True + ✂️ Is Prune: + + + 0 + 10 + + + + + True + False + start + True + True + + + 1 + 10 + + diff --git a/cmd/gtk/widget_node.go b/cmd/gtk/widget_node.go index 66b1599ea..f518d5978 100644 --- a/cmd/gtk/widget_node.go +++ b/cmd/gtk/widget_node.go @@ -48,6 +48,7 @@ func buildWidgetNode(model *nodeModel) (*widgetNode, error) { labelNetwork := getLabelObj(builder, "id_label_network") labelNetworkID := getLabelObj(builder, "id_label_network_id") labelMoniker := getLabelObj(builder, "id_label_moniker") + labelIsPrune := getLabelObj(builder, "id_label_is_prune") cwd, err := os.Getwd() if err != nil { @@ -57,6 +58,7 @@ func buildWidgetNode(model *nodeModel) (*widgetNode, error) { labelNetwork.SetText(model.node.State().Genesis().ChainType().String()) labelNetworkID.SetText(model.node.Network().SelfID().String()) labelMoniker.SetText(model.node.Sync().Moniker()) + labelIsPrune.SetText(strconv.FormatBool(model.node.State().IsPruned())) w := &widgetNode{ Box: box,